Foundation repair costs can vary widely depending on the extent of damage, the repair method used, and the size of the property. On average, repairs can range from a few thousand dollars to over twenty thousand dollars for extensive work. Timely intervention by professionals can help minimize expenses and prevent further deterioration.
The process of foundation repair typically begins with a thorough inspection to identify the root causes of issues such as settling, cracking, or shifting. Repair methods may include underpinning, piering, or slabjacking, each suited to specific types of foundation problems. The duration of repairs can range from a few days for minor fixes to several weeks for complex projects.

| Foundation Repair Method | Typical Duration |
|---|---|
| Underpinning | 1-2 weeks |
| Piering | 3-7 days |
| Slabjacking | 1-2 days |
| Wall Stabilization | 2-4 weeks |
| Drainage Improvements | 3-5 days |
| Soil Stabilization | 1-2 weeks |
| Crack Repair | 1-3 days |
